Finance Review Summary — Harwick Street Lease. Renegotiation with Pellgrove Estates concluded last week. We secured a 12% reduction on base rent and a two-year break clause, offset by taking on internal maintenance costs. Net annual saving is projected at roughly 8% of facilities spend. Sales leads should note that showroom space on the ground floor is unchanged, so client demos continue as normal. The savings feed directly into next year's commercial plans, summarised confidentially below.

board note of kaguf-kawig: Novdorax Logistics plans to raise the Aldax list price by 41.6 percent in July. The board signed off on a budget of $484.6 million for Project Druiel. The renewal with Gorirox Logistics closes at $136.6 million a year, 37.5 percent above the last contract. Project Silmir slips by a full year because of the audit delay.

## Runbook: Addresso widget outage

If the Addresso autocomplete widget starts returning empty suggestion lists, it's almost always the lookup backend rejecting requests, not the frontend. Before you approve any hotfix PR, check that the reviewer sandbox actually has the geocoder credentials — half the "fixes" we've seen were just people testing against an unauthenticated sandbox. The widget's server process reads its env file at boot, and that file needs to include the following line:

sealed setting: VAULT_KEY8=8e093468

Canary gating for Thornmill services: a canary may advance only after 30 minutes at each traffic step, with error rate under 0.5% and p99 latency within 10% of baseline. If either gate trips twice, the rollout auto-reverts and pages the owning team — do not override manually. Record every promotion decision in the deploy log, referencing the build token below.

session token of bagaf-tawif = htk6_eebfeb

# Flaglight Rollouts — Approvals

Quick version for on-call: any rollout touching more than 5% of traffic needs an approval in Flaglight before the ramp continues. Kill switches don't need approval — just flip them and note it in the incident channel. Scheduled ramps pause automatically if error budget burns hot. If you're stuck at 2 a.m. with a pending approval, there's one person authorized to override, and that's the approver below.

account owner for tagep-bafof: Norael Gilax Juleth